A Brief History of Cocktails
Finding the origin of cocktails is difficult. Who can say the first time that someone mixed drinks with multiple ingredients and served them to their friends? However, we have some historical resources upon which we can rely to get an idea of when they emerged. The first mention of a cocktail in the western world was in The Balance and Columbian Repository, published on May 13, 1806. Others claim the first one was made in New Orleans by Antoine Peychaud, who then named the concoction after Sazerac French brandy. The mystique of these drinks is enough to make anyone curious!

Evolution of Cocktails
As we have already said, cocktails didn’t really get their start in the west until the early 19th century. From the mid-1860s until the 1920s, the United States had entered what was called the Golden Age of Cocktails. Bartenders were mixing all sorts of drinks together, putting on shows, and insisting that their products had some health benefits, too! Cocktails were plentiful during this time, and favorite drinks like the margarita and daiquiri first appeared during this time.
Today, cocktails continue to be served all around the world. People have kept some of the recipes of old cocktails, but they have also invented more using the same base ingredients but mixing them up to get different flavor profiles. Now, you can find original cocktails developed by restaurants and bars throughout the world.

- Enchanted Catnip, New York City
The drink is not that difficult to make, but it comes with a nice little pyrotechnic twist to it. You use 1 ½ oz of White Rum, ½ oz of lime juice, and another ½ oz of Tamarind Syrup. Most people make the drink with a garnish that is served flaming on top, giving it the enchanting name.

- Non-alcoholic Camel milk cocktail, Abu Dhabi
Not all cocktails are alcoholic. In Abu Dhabi, you can get camel milk mixed with any number of items. In this case, you should try the milk, muddled mint, and strawberries for a tasty, cool, refreshing drink.
- The Night Rooster, Bali
For this drink, you need whiskey, vodka, wine, and dehydrated fruits. It is often served with a flaming garnish, too!
- Loloh Kakap Fifty Mils, Mexico City
Sometimes it just goes by Loloh, but this drink is made from:
- dry vermouth;
- spiced rum;
- gin;
- turmeric;
- lime juice;
- coconut water;
- betel leaves.
It’s a long list, but the drink is amazing when you have it made by a great mixologist.
- Frijolito Doug Laming’s Margarita, Australia
This is a solid margarita made from caviar spheres filled with tequila, served on a lime, covered in syrup, and then have salt added to them.
- Barraquito, Tenerife, Spain
A multi-layered made with condensed milk, Licor 43, espresso, milk, and cinnamon. This one will keep you up!
- Red seal of Shimoda, Japan
This unusual drink contains Suntory Toki Whisky, pomegranate juice, ruby port, lemon juice, honey, and green tea salt.
- Bacon & Egg Martini, London
This interesting drink is made with whiskey, egg whites, lemon juice, maple syrup, and angostura bitters. You garnish it with bacon for a perfect morning pick-me-up.
